Office js 从Webaddin到c+的进程间通信+;应用 我需要为Excel、Word、PowerPoint、Outlook创建Web插件,并将数据发送到C++桌面应用程序。p>

Office js 从Webaddin到c+的进程间通信+;应用 我需要为Excel、Word、PowerPoint、Outlook创建Web插件,并将数据发送到C++桌面应用程序。p>,office-js,office-addins,excel-addins,word-addins,Office Js,Office Addins,Excel Addins,Word Addins,数据如下: 在Excel中选择的当前单元格 当前图纸名称 当前word文档中的选定文本 Excel、Word、Powerpoint的当前文件名 我首先尝试使用VSTO-ADIN,并且我可以使用命名管道将Office应用程序的上述数据发送到C++应用程序。 现在我想用Web插件实现同样的功能。它使用Javascript,如何在Webaddin中实现进程间通信?出于安全原因,web插件沙盒不允许直接进行进程间通信。您可以创建一个REST服务,Web插件可以向C++应用程序发送数据,并请求数据。

数据如下:

  • 在Excel中选择的当前单元格
  • 当前图纸名称
  • 当前word文档中的选定文本
  • Excel、Word、Powerpoint的当前文件名
  • 我首先尝试使用VSTO-ADIN,并且我可以使用命名管道将Office应用程序的上述数据发送到C++应用程序。


    现在我想用Web插件实现同样的功能。它使用Javascript,如何在Webaddin中实现进程间通信?

    出于安全原因,web插件沙盒不允许直接进行进程间通信。您可以创建一个REST服务,Web插件可以向C++应用程序发送数据,并请求数据。